Vanessa Marano
American actress and producer

2022 | Starred in TV movie One Delicious Christmas as Abby Richmond |
2022 | Worked as a producer for 'The Royal Treatment' |
2021 | Appeared in 9-1-1 TV series as Sydney in episodes 'Future Tense' and 'Suspicion' |
2021 | Starred in the film 'This Game's Called Murder' as Jennifer Wallendorf |
2020 | Appeared in two films: 'This Is the Year' as Molly and 'How to Deter a Robber' as Madison Williams |
2019 | Marano starred in and produced the film 'Saving Zoë', playing the title role of Zoë |
2019 | Co-starred with her sister Laura in the film Saving Zoë. |
2018 | Started recurring role in web series Bad Boy as herself |
2018 | Vanessa Marano appeared in TV series Station 19 as Molly in episodes 'Not Your Hero' and 'No Recovery' |
2018 | Marano began starring in the web series Dead Girls Detective Agency as Nancy Graves in a main role |
2018 | Vanessa Marano appeared in the film 'Daphne & Velma', playing the role of Carol |
2013 | Starred in the film Restless Virgins, which was inspired by a true story. |
2011 | Began starring as Bay Kennish in the ABC Family TV show Switched at Birth, a role she would continue until 2017. |
